Ensure that the build environment refers to the Include, Lib, and Src directories of the Microsoft Windows Software Development Kit (SDK) or the earlier Platform Software Development Kit (SDK). Ensure that the build environment links to the Winsock Library file Ws2_32.lib. WebJan 9, 2013 · There are two requirements: the header and the lib file. (1) The compiler needs to know where the header is located. (2) The linker needs to know where the .lib file is located, and the lib file name. These need to be specified in the Project Properties.
